## Audit Item 14: Timing-Chip Reader Calibration

Verify that the Striderline chip reader at the Kelmsworth Marathon finish gantry was calibrated within the last 30 days, that its antenna sweep logs show no dropped-read windows longer than two seconds, and that the failover reader assumed duty during the documented test cutover. Record firmware version and battery health in the maintenance ledger. Any deviation must be escalated before race day, with written acknowledgment from the person named below.

named custodian: Tamys Rusdor Tamix

# Constants for the Pixelwright batch-resize CLI.
#
# Pixelwright walks an input directory, resizes every supported image,
# and writes results to a mirrored output tree. Worker count, chunk
# size, and memory ceilings below were chosen after profiling on the
# Harwick build fleet; they are conservative on purpose. If you bump
# any of them, run the soak suite in tools/soak first and note the
# change in the changelog. Most tuning questions from new folks are
# answered by the values themselves. The current defaults are as
# follows.

constants for yaduf-fahag:
BUDGETS = {
    "kelix": 528,
    "briwyn": 734,
}

Subject: Revised Sales-Commission Scheme

Executive team, heads of department: the revised commission scheme takes effect next quarter. Base rates drop 1 point; accelerators above 110% of quota double. Renewals on the Tyndlow line excluded. Comms pack goes to managers Friday; no early disclosure to reps. Questions to my office by Wednesday. The confidential note on related business plans appears directly below.

confidential, kahog-bawif: The northern region missed its Pramir quota by 20.0 percent last quarter. Casaxek Freight plans to lower the Fraion list price by 41.5 percent in December. The finance team signed off on a budget of $236.4 million for Project Druius. The renewal with Fenysix Partners closes at $91.3 million a year, 2.1 percent below the last contract.